Default bullfrogs & frogs & toads etc

moontanman wrote How do you know they taste nasty? Have you been chowing down
on toad tadpoles?
(sorry I just couldn't resist ;-)

Of course! They are a good source of protein!
Just put a lot of ketchup on them.